Streaming content unblocking

If you're looking for a way to watch content abroad that you can't get locally, there's a pretty good chance that a VPN is the best way to go. Not only can a streaming VPN protect your internet history, but it can also help you unblock your favorite TV shows and movies. It can even protect your online security by securing your payment information.

There are several ways to get around the geo-restrictions that come with streaming services, but one of the easiest is to simply change your online location. This works with most streaming sites, and it's a great way to watch content you wouldn't otherwise see.

Unblocking a website is easy enough, but finding a way to unblock your favorite streaming service can be tricky. There are several reputable VPNs that can help you out, and you might need to test them all out to find the best fit for your needs.

If you're interested in the whole Netflix thing, then you might want to try out NordVPN. Not only does this service allow you to unblock Netflix libraries, it can also give you a buffering-free experience. The company also has a native app for Firestick TV, and it supports a variety of platforms, including Windows, MacOS, Linux, iOS, and Android.

Aside from the aforementioned Netflix libraries, you can also unblock BBC iPlayer. However, this particular streaming service is notoriously difficult to unblock. To do so, you might need the help of a support team. That's not to say that it's impossible, though.

The most important component of a streaming VPN is the speed and bandwidth you're provided. A top-of-the-line service should be able to give you a buffering-free experience on anything from your laptop to your Smart TV.

Logging policies

If you're looking for a VPN, you'll want to pay close attention to its logging policies. These policies are often crucial to protecting your privacy and personal identity.

If you are concerned about logging, you should know that not all VPN providers keep logs. Some keep only connection logs, while others record other information. For example, some log bandwidth usage. This data may also be collected on an aggregate basis.

Some providers also claim to not log users' traffic. However, in practice, they do. In some cases, this can cause a problem. That's because countries that are under the jurisdiction of Five Eyes alliance demand that companies give them access to user data.

There's a lot of confusion over the issue of logging. For instance, some VPNs have claimed to not log anything at all. But if you're looking for a VPN that truly does not record your activity, you'll want to make sure that the provider you choose does not log any traffic.

Another issue with logging policies is that different countries have their own laws. Countries in the UK, for example, have passed the Investigatory Powers bill, which forces VPN providers to store their customers' logs for a year. While this law is designed to protect the privacy of their users, it could hamper VPN providers' efforts to provide privacy.

Some VPN providers collect data that is used only to improve their business. For example, a provider's logging policy can be used to help determine the percentage of users who access a certain feature. It's also possible for advertisers to use this data to target consumers.

Many VPN providers also collect metadata. This type of logging involves storing the IP addresses and other information that is sent through a VPN. Metadata can include things like the VPN tunnel status, the number of connections made, and other types of data.

Apps for Android and iOS

It's important to use a VPN to safeguard your internet connection, especially when using public Wi-Fi routers. Public Wi-Fi routers are notoriously vulnerable to hackers. So, a VPN will help you keep your data and identity safe. There are a lot of VPN apps for Android and iOS. Here are our top picks.

The TunnelBear VPN app offers users a quick way to protect their privacy, identity, and personal information. With this app, users can select a location and connect to a secure server. Moreover, the app has an easy to understand user interface.

The free version of TunnelBear comes with 500 MB of monthly traffic. However, for more features, users can purchase additional data. Depending on your needs, you can choose from a variety of servers.

Another popular VPN application for iOS is Surfshark. This application has a large selection of servers and features. Plus, it's available for Mac and Linux, so you can access it from virtually anywhere.

You can also try Hide, which is a very simple to use encryption application. Hide offers good speed and a 30-day money back guarantee. As a bonus, it comes with a free trial.

If you need to change your IP address, you can also take advantage of VPN in Touch. This service is not only easy to use, but it has a unique design. In addition to the VPN, the service provides a private browser that's tabbed and customizable.

Other popular VPN apps include ExpressVPN, NordVPN, and X-VPN. These VPNs are all excellent choices for iOS and Android users. Each one has a wide range of features and security options. All of these VPN apps have a simple to use interface.

Norton Secure VPN

Norton Secure VPN is an easy to use application that protects you against malicious networks. It also provides worldwide access to your favorite sites. The app is compatible with both Windows and Android devices.

To begin using the service, you need to sign up for a Norton account. You can do this on the website or through an app. Once you have created an account, you can set up the Norton Secure VPN.

Once you're signed in, the Norton Secure VPN app gives you a list of servers. Select a server to connect to, and the VPN will connect automatically. However, you can also disable the feature and add a server manually.

Before using Norton Secure VPN, it's important to understand how it collects and stores information. Some of the data it keeps includes IP address, license keys, location, usage preferences, transaction history, and crash reports.

While Norton claims to never log personal information, they do gather device information and may store your real address. This information is used to help keep track of your account.

While Norton Secure VPN has fast speeds, it's not the best VPN for streaming content. It's also not available in China or other countries with restrictive internet policies.

Although Norton's headquarters are located in the United States, it's part of a group of companies that are members of the Five Eyes alliance. That means that the government could force the company to collect information.

Norton offers a 14-day money back guarantee on its monthly plans. For yearly plans, you get a 60-day window to request a refund.

You can also contact customer support through email, live chat, or Twitter. However, this support can be a bit confusing.
